Tutorial: Intro to CLARIN

We invite you to explore the newly created educational resource, the “Intro to CLARIN Tutorial”. The course includes seven brief video lectures, each lasting between 8 and 17 minutes, that focus on the essential CLARIN services: discovering, processing, using, and depositing language data. The recordings may be listened to in any order, whether individually by selecting only the topics that stimulate your interest or in sequence from beginning to end.

Tutorial topics:

Lecture 1: Introduction to CLARIN

Lecture 2: Virtual Language Observatory (VLO)

Lecture 3: Virtual Collection Registry

Lecture 4: Federated Content Search

Lecture 5: Intro to ParlaMint Corpus

Lecture 6: CLARIN and LLMs for SSH

Lecture 7: Sharing and Archiving Language Resources

The tutorial is intended for individuals interested in a brief overview of CLARIN, including PhD students, researchers, committee members, ambassadors, trainers, and non-academics seeking a deeper understanding of the CLARIN infrastructure.
